Staying in Bounds: Ethical Decision-Making in Sport Psychology

Erin Haugen, PhD, LP, CMPC will be leading this live Zoom webinar on September 26, 2025.

Learning objectives include:

• Describe three elements to consider regarding potential ethical challenges in applied sport psychology

• Identify three ethics code themes relevant within various applied sport psychology roles

• Describe resource accumulation as a risk mitigation strategy within applied sport psychology

• Explain an ethical decision-making model grounded in positive psychology and apply to ethical challenges

This course is approved by the North Dakota Board of Social Work Examiners (NDBSWE) to sponsor continuing education for social workers in North Dakota (approval through 4/5/26, provider #P-217). This course is listed on CE Broker for 3.0 continuing education hours in ethics.
